Caterpillar Inc
INDUSTRIALS · FARM & HEAVY CONSTRUCTION MACHINERY · USA
Caterpillar Inc. (often shortened to CAT) is an American Fortune 100 corporation that designs, develops, engineers, manufactures, markets, and sells machinery, engines, financial products, and insurance to customers via a worldwide dealer network.
